A RESOLUTION OF THE CO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F BAKERSFIELD
REQUESTING THE BOARD OF SUPERVISORS OF THE COUNTY OF
KERN TO ORDER THE CONSOLIDATION OF TWO CITY ELECTIONS,
TO-WIT: THE NOMINATING MUNICIPAL ELECTION FOR THE
OFFICE OF MAYOR AND THE SPECIAL MUNICIPAL ELECTION
FOR THE PURPOSE OF SUBMITTING TO THE ELECTORS OF THE
CITY AN AMENDMENT TO THE CHARTER OF THE CITY OF
BAKERSFIELD, WITH THE STATE OF CALIFORNIA CONSOLIDATED
PRIMARY ELECTION TO BE HELD ON TUESDAY, JUNE 3, 1980,
SETTING 'FORTH THE LIST OF CANDIDATES FOR MAYOR AND THE
EXACT FORM OF THE MEASURE TO BE VOTED UPON AT SUCH
ELECTIONS AS THE SAME ARE TO APPEAR ON THE BALLOT.
WHEREAS, Section 23302 of the Elections Code of the State
of California provides that whenever an election called by a city
for the submission of any proposition or office to be filled is to
be consolidated with a statewide election, and such proposition or
office to be filled is to appear upon the same ballot as that pro-
vided for such statewide election, the city shall at least 74 days
prior to the date of the election, file with the Board of Supervisors,
and a copy with the County Clerk, a resolution requesting such con-
solidation and setting forth the exact form of any proposition or
office to be voted upon at such election, as the same are to appear
on the ballot; and
WHEREAS, on the 5th day of March, 1980, this Council did
pass and adopt Resolution No. calling the Nominating Municipal
Election For the Office of Mayor, to be held in the City of Bakersfield
on Tuesday, the 3d day of June, 1980; and
WHEREAS, on the 5th day of March, 1980, this Council did
pass and adopt Resolution No. calling a Special Municipal
Election to be held in the City of Bakersfield on Tuesday, the 3d
day of June, 1980, for the purpose of submitting to the electors of
said City, an amendment to the Charter of the City of Bakersfield
set forth in said Resolution; and
WHEREAS, it is the desire of this Council that the two
elections above specified be consolidated with the State of California
Consolidated Primary Election to be held on Tuesday, the 3d day of
June, 1980.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Council of the City
of BakerSfield as follows:
1. That the Board of Supervisors of the 'County of Kern is
hereby requested to make an order, pursuant to Section 23302 of the
Elections Code of the State of California, consolidating both the
Nominating Municipal Election For The Office of Mayor and the Special
Municipal Election for the purpose of submitting to the qualified
electors of the City an amendment to the Bakersfield City Charter,
both called for June 3, 1980, with the State of California Consoli-
dated Primary Election to be held on the same date.

3. That the form of the City of Bakersfield measure to
be voted upon at said consolidated election, as the same is to appear
on the ballot, is as follows:
Shall Section 47.1 of the charter of
the City of Bakersfield be amended to provide YES
that the prohibition against continuation in
service of temporary employees beyond 120 .........
working days a year shall not apply to
temporary employees under federal or state-
funded programs? NO
4. That said Board of Supervisors is further requested
to provide that within the City of Bakersfield, the election pre-
cincts, polling places and voting booths shall, in every case,
be the same and there shall be only one set of election officers
in each of the precincts established in the City for said consoli-
dated city elections and the Consolidated Primary Election and
that the exact form of the measure to be voted upon, and the office
to be filled shall be as set forth in each ballot to be used at
said elections within the City of Bakersfield.
5. Said Board of Supervisors of Kern County is further
requested to cause the listof candidates for Mayor of the City of
Bakersfield and the measure to be printed upon each of the ballots
to be used in the City of Bakersfield at said Municipal Nominating
Election and Special Municipal Election for charter amendment con-
solidated as requested, within the City,'including absent voter
ballots. Said Board is further requested to cause to be set forth
said office and measure on all sample ballots relating to both City
elections called and consolidated, and to mail to the qualified
electors within the City said sample ballots and voters pamphlets
and arguments if any relating to said elections, all in the time
and in the form required by law and to provide absent voter ballots
for said consolidated elections for use by electors of the City of
Bakersfield who may be entitled thereto in the manner provided by
law.
6. That the Board of Supervisors of the County of Kern
is hereby authorized to canvass or cause to be canvassed the returns
of said Nominating Municipal Election for Mayor and the Special
Municipal Election for Charter Amendment, and are requested to
certify the results of the canvass of said returns to the Council
of the City of Bakersfield, who shall thereupon declare the results
thereof.
7. That the City Clerk is hereby directed to transmit
and file certified copies of this resolution with the Board of
Supervisors of Kern County and the County Clerk of Kern County, as
required by Section 23302 of the Elections Code of the State of
California.
